Summary

This product contains natural ingredients like tamarind and spices, but it is heavily sweetened with refined cane sugar, which contributes to high caloric intake without nutritional benefits. The product is moderately processed, which limits its score, and includes citric acid as an additive, though it lacks artificial colors or flavors, which is a positive aspect.

Tamarind
Good

Tamarind is a natural fruit known for its tangy flavor and nutritional benefits. It is rich in vitamins and minerals, particularly vitamin C and potassium. The fruit is minimally processed, retaining most of its natural nutrients.

Benefits

Rich in antioxidants and vitamin C, which support immune function and overall health.

Cane sugar
Bad

Cane sugar is a refined sugar that contributes to high caloric intake without providing essential nutrients. It is processed to remove impurities, resulting in a product that can contribute to weight gain and metabolic issues. Excessive consumption is linked to various health concerns.

Risks

High intake of refined sugars can lead to obesity, insulin resistance, and increased risk of chronic diseases.

Paprika
Neutral

Paprika is a spice made from ground peppers, providing flavor and color to foods. It is typically low in calories and contains some vitamins and antioxidants. The processing involves drying and grinding, which retains most of its natural properties.

Benefits

Contains antioxidants and vitamins such as vitamin A, which may support eye health.

Chili pepper
Neutral

Chili pepper adds heat and flavor to dishes and contains capsaicin, which may have health benefits. It is minimally processed, typically dried and ground, preserving its natural compounds. Capsaicin is known for its potential metabolism-boosting properties.

Risks

May cause digestive discomfort in sensitive individuals.

Benefits

Contains capsaicin, which may aid in metabolism and provide anti-inflammatory effects.

Salt
Neutral

Salt is used as a seasoning and preservative, enhancing flavor in foods. It is a natural mineral but should be consumed in moderation to avoid health issues. Excessive intake can lead to hypertension and cardiovascular problems.

Risks

High sodium intake is associated with increased blood pressure and risk of heart disease.

Benefits

Essential for maintaining fluid balance and nerve function in the body.

Citric acid
Neutral

Citric acid is a natural acid found in citrus fruits, used as a preservative and flavor enhancer. It is produced through fermentation and is generally recognized as safe. It helps maintain the stability and freshness of food products.

Benefits

Acts as a natural preservative and can enhance the flavor profile of foods.

Cayenne
Neutral

Cayenne is a type of chili pepper used to add heat and flavor to dishes. It contains capsaicin, which may have health benefits such as pain relief and improved circulation. The spice is typically dried and ground, preserving its active compounds.

Risks

May cause irritation or digestive discomfort in some individuals.

Benefits

Contains capsaicin, which may support metabolism and provide anti-inflammatory benefits.
